- Own a product or set of products and manage the entire product lifecycle from strategic planning to tactical execution to go-to-market and product release
- Develop a deep understanding of our customer segments and advocate relentlessly for the best product user experience on their behalf through market research, experimentation, user testing, and data analysis
- Maintain a prioritized product backlog including new features, bugs, and enhancements.
- Map roadmap to customer value and business results
- Build the engagement growth roadmap that drives customer success and work closely with a variety of stakeholders and cross-functional teams to execute the roadmap by planning and prioritizing objectively
- Identify key drivers of engagement growth to increase activation, expansion, and retention and drive execution through iterative testing and learning
- Set your engineering team for success by collaborating closely with them in sprint activities, providing them with relevant user stories, and guiding them in the estimation
- Produce high-quality deliverables with an attention to detail including investment memos, documentation, test cases, and training/enablement
- Represent Intugine as a domain and product expert during customer interactions
- Clearly present your findings and recommendations from experiments to executives and key stakeholders
